Types of Coffee Makers

Before acquiring a coffee machine, it's necessary to comprehend the various types offered in the market. Here is a list of numerous coffee machine and their features:

Coffee Maker TypeDescriptionProsCons
Drip Coffee MakerBrews coffee by dripping hot water over groundsEasy to use, programmable featuresRestricted coffee styles; temperature level may differ
Espresso MachineForces warm water through finely-ground coffeeRich, focused coffeeMore pricey; needs ability
French PressSoaks ground coffee in hot water before pressingSimple; produces abundant flavourTime-consuming; not perfect for multiple portions
Pour-Over Coffee MakerBy hand puts warm water over coffee premisesComplete control over developing procedureRequires attention; can be unpleasant
Single Serve MachinesBrews one cup of coffee at a time using podsQuick and easy; very little clean-upPod expenses can accumulate; ecological issues
Cold Brew MakerSoaks coffee in cold water for a prolonged timeSmooth, less acidic coffeeTakes longer to brew

What to Consider When Buying a Coffee Maker

When buying a coffee machine in the UK, numerous elements need to be considered to guarantee you pick the right model for your needs.

1. Kind of Coffee You Prefer

Understanding whether you enjoy drip coffee, espresso, or another design will substantially influence your choice of coffee maker.

2. Frequency of Use

If you are a casual drinker, a single-serve or drip coffee machine might be sufficient. Nevertheless, regular coffee drinkers may prefer a higher-capacity machine.

3. get more info Budget

Coffee makers range widely in price. Setting a spending plan can assist limit alternatives. Basic designs can cost around ₤ 20, while high-end espresso machines might go beyond ₤ 1,000.

4. Ease of Cleaning

Some coffee machine have detachable parts and dishwasher-safe components, making them simpler to tidy than others.

5. Size and Design

Think about the readily available area in your kitchen area. Some machines may be large, while others can be found in smooth, compact styles ideal for small locations.

6. Brand Reputation

Respectable brands typically provide much better quality and customer support. Research brands to find ones known for sturdiness and efficiency.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: How do I pick the ideal coffee machine for my home?

A: Consider your coffee preference, how often you drink, your spending plan, and the area offered in your kitchen area. Each factor plays a crucial role in determining which coffee maker will best fit your needs.

Q2: Can I find coffee machine on sale?

A: Yes, lots of retailers in the UK deal seasonal sales, discounts, and promotions on coffee makers. Examine sites, regional stores, and online marketplaces for good deals.

Q3: Are there coffee makers ideal for one person?

A: Yes, single-serve coffee makers, such as those that utilize pods, are perfect for people who wish to brew one cup rapidly.

Q4: How much maintenance do coffee makers need?

A: Maintenance requirements vary by design. Generally, regular cleansing of detachable parts and descaling every few months are suggested to ensure ideal efficiency.

Q5: What should I do if my coffee tastes bitter?

A: Bitterness can arise from over-extraction, excessive coffee, or using water that's too hot. Experiment with grind size, coffee-to-water ratio, and temperature to improve the taste.
